肯尼亚乌阿辛-吉舒县埃尔多雷特镇索西安河地表水重金属浓度的人体健康风险评估

Human health risk assessment of heavy metal concentration in surface water of Sosian river, Eldoret town, Uasin-Gishu County Kenya.

Abstract

Heavy metal pollution in surface waters has become a major worldwide issue as people tend to settle where there is readily available source of water like a river. This research evaluates the causes, concentration and associated health risks of heavy metals in River Sosiani as it passes through the town of Eldoret. Seven water samples were collected and analysed for zinc (Zn), copper (Cu) and lead (Pb. The results disclosed that Pb concentrations were estimated to be in the range of 0.06 mg/l to 0.23 mg/l, higher than the permitted limit by WHO of 0.01 mg/l. Cu and Zn concentration levels were below the permissible limits. The chronic daily intake (CDI) indicated that total hazard quotient of non-cancer risk of Pb was above one and the total HI values for children were greatly elevated compared to those of adults in the studied area. This showed a high risk in exposure to Pb. Health human risk was assessed and the incremental life cancer risk (ILCR) values of Pb for children and adults in all sites were found to be negligible with values below 10. However, there is higher cancer and non-cancer risk for children than adults as far as lead metal is concerned. Therefore, measures should be taken in accordance with the standards to prevent potential risk of the river pollution.•Human activities make a significant contribution to heavy metal pollution to surface waters which is a threat to humans.•Water from Sosiani River is not safe for use domestically as far as lead metal levels are concerned.•The results of this study can be used by decision makers to develop measures which can improve the quality of water in the river catchment.

摘要

由于人们倾向于在有河流等容易获取水源的地方定居,地表水中的重金属污染已成为一个全球性的重大问题。本研究评估了索西亚尼河流经埃尔多雷特镇时重金属的来源、浓度及相关健康风险。采集了七个水样,分析其中锌(Zn)、铜(Cu)和铅(Pb)的含量。结果显示,铅浓度估计在0.06毫克/升至0.23毫克/升之间,高于世界卫生组织规定的0.01毫克/升的限值。铜和锌的浓度水平低于允许限值。慢性日摄入量(CDI)表明,铅的非致癌风险总危害商高于1,且研究区域内儿童的总危害指数值相比成人大幅升高。这表明铅暴露风险很高。评估了人体健康风险,发现所有采样点儿童和成人的铅增量生命致癌风险(ILCR)值均可忽略不计,低于10。然而,就铅金属而言,儿童面临的癌症和非癌症风险高于成人。因此,应按照标准采取措施,防止河流污染的潜在风险。

•人类活动对地表水中的重金属污染有重大影响,这对人类构成威胁。

•就铅金属含量而言,索西亚尼河的水用于家庭使用不安全。

•本研究结果可供决策者用于制定改善河流集水区水质的措施。
